Introducción a clases y métodos en Java y por qué son importantes
Una clase en Java es un plano y una estructura para crear objetos. Define propiedades o campos que almacenan datos y métodos que describen comportamientos y acciones que pueden realizar esos objetos.
Qué es una clase en Java
Una clase actúa como plantilla. Contiene variables de instancia para el estado y métodos para la lógica. Cuando instancias una clase se crea un objeto con ese estado y comportamiento.
Ejemplo de clase Car en Java
class Car { String color; int speed; void drive() { System.out.println(The car is driving...); } }
Desglose del ejemplo
Car es el nombre de la clase. color y speed son variables de instancia o campos que representan el estado. drive es un método que define un comportamiento del objeto.
Tipos de métodos en Java
Instance methods pertenecen a instancias de la clase y operan sobre datos del objeto. Static methods pertenecen a la clase en sí y se pueden invocar sin crear un objeto. Constructor methods son especiales y se usan para inicializar nuevos objetos.
Por qué las clases y métodos son clave
Modularidad para dividir programas en partes manejables. Reutilización para aprovechar código ya escrito en diferentes contextos. Encapsulación para proteger datos y exponer solo lo necesario. Diseño orientado a objetos para construir aplicaciones escalables y mantenibles.
Buenas prácticas rápidas
Definir responsabilidades claras en cada clase. Mantener métodos cortos y con una sola responsabilidad. Usar modificadores de acceso para proteger datos. Documentar la API de las clases para facilitar su uso y mantenimiento.
Clases igual a planos y métodos igual a acciones. El uso correcto facilita software organizado, reusable y escalable.
Sobre Q2BSTUDIO
Q2BSTUDIO es una empresa de desarrollo de software especializada en aplicaciones a medida y software a medida. Ofrecemos soluciones personalizadas que integran inteligencia artificial para optimizar procesos y mejorar la toma de decisiones. Nuestros servicios incluyen ciberseguridad para proteger activos digitales, servicios cloud aws y azure para desplegar infraestructuras flexibles y seguras, y servicios inteligencia de negocio que transforman datos en información accionable.
Además desarrollamos proyectos de ia para empresas, implementamos agentes IA para automatizar tareas y asistencia inteligente, y trabajamos con herramientas como power bi para visualización y análisis avanzado. Si buscas software a medida, aplicaciones a medida o soluciones que combinen inteligencia artificial y ciberseguridad, Q2BSTUDIO puede ayudarte a diseñar e implementar la mejor estrategia tecnológica.
Palabras clave para mejorar posicionamiento: aplicaciones a medida, software a medida, inteligencia artificial, ciberseguridad, servicios cloud aws y azure, servicios inteligencia de negocio, ia para empresas, agentes IA, power bi.
Contacta con Q2BSTUDIO para transformar ideas en soluciones reales, seguras y escalables utilizando las mejores prácticas en diseño orientado a objetos y tecnologías emergentes.